1. Advancements in Natural Language Processing (NLP)

1.1. Understanding Context and Sentiment

NLP enables AI systems to interpret text with human-like comprehension. By analyzing emotions and intent, businesses can improve customer service and content creation. AI-powered sentiment analysis tools help brands tailor personalized user experiences, increasing customer satisfaction and engagement.

1.2. Language Translation Improvements

AI is bridging language gaps with real-time translation tools that offer increased accuracy. Advanced machine learning models enhance multilingual communication, benefiting global businesses and cross-cultural interactions. With AI-powered translation, businesses can expand into new markets and connect with diverse audiences.

1.3. Conversational AI Evolution

Chatbots and virtual assistants are becoming more intuitive, improving human-computer interaction. AI-driven conversation systems offer personalized responses, making customer service more efficient. Industries such as e-commerce, healthcare, and finance rely on AI chatbots to enhance user experience and reduce response times.

2. The Rise of AI Ethics and Regulation

2.1. Importance of Ethical AI

AI bias is a growing concern, highlighting the need for fairness and transparency. Ethical AI frameworks ensure responsible technology deployment, particularly in sensitive sectors like finance, recruitment, and law enforcement. Companies must address bias and prioritize fairness in AI applications.

2.2. Government Policies and Compliance

Governments worldwide are implementing regulations to govern AI usage. Compliance requirements influence businesses, fostering innovation while ensuring ethical AI practices. Companies must stay updated on legal guidelines to avoid penalties and maintain public trust.

2.3. Building Trust with Stakeholders

To gain widespread adoption, organizations must prioritize ethical AI adoption. Transparency in AI decision-making builds trust among consumers, regulatory bodies, and communities. Businesses that uphold responsible AI practices will gain a competitive edge in the long run.

3. Enhanced AI in Healthcare

3.1. Diagnostic Tools and Predictive Analytics

AI-driven diagnostic tools are revolutionizing early disease detection, leading to better patient outcomes. Predictive analytics in healthcare enhances treatment planning and medical research, enabling doctors to make informed decisions based on data-driven insights.

3.2. Personalized Medicine

AI is transforming healthcare by personalizing treatments based on patient data. Data-driven approaches reduce trial-and-error prescriptions, ensuring better patient care and more accurate treatments. This innovation minimizes side effects and improves recovery rates.

3.3. Administrative Automation

AI streamlines hospital operations, reducing costs and improving efficiency. Automated scheduling and documentation enhance healthcare workflows, allowing professionals to focus on patient care. Hospitals leveraging AI-driven administration see improved productivity and resource management.

4. AI and the Workforce: Collaborative Robots (Cobots)

4.1. Definition and Functionality of Cobots

Cobots work alongside humans, enhancing productivity in industries such as manufacturing and logistics. Unlike traditional robots, cobots are designed for safe human-machine collaboration, improving operational efficiency without replacing human jobs.

4.2. Improving Efficiency and Safety

Industries are leveraging cobots to perform repetitive or hazardous tasks, improving workplace safety. These robots reduce operational costs and enhance efficiency, making businesses more competitive in a fast-changing economy.

4.3. Preparing for Job Market Changes

The rise of AI-powered automation demands new skill sets from the workforce. Upskilling initiatives and training programs help employees adapt to evolving job markets. Individuals who embrace AI-related skills will have better job security and career growth opportunities.

5. AI in Cybersecurity

5.1. Threat Detection and Response

AI strengthens cybersecurity by identifying threats in real-time. AI-driven systems analyze patterns, detect anomalies, and respond to cyberattacks before they escalate. Businesses are increasingly adopting AI-powered security tools to safeguard sensitive data.

5.2. Predictive Capabilities

Predictive AI helps organizations prevent security breaches by forecasting potential threats. Companies that leverage AI-driven risk assessment tools can implement proactive security measures, reducing the likelihood of cyberattacks.

5.3. Challenges in AI-Driven Cybersecurity

While AI enhances security, it also presents risks. Cybercriminals exploit AI vulnerabilities, making it crucial to balance AI capabilities with human oversight. Businesses must continuously update security protocols to address emerging threats.
